#!/bin/bash
# **unstack.sh**
# Stops that which is started by ``stack.sh`` (mostly)
# mysql and rabbit are left running as OpenStack code refreshes
# do not require them to be restarted.
#
# Stop all processes by setting ``UNSTACK_ALL`` or specifying ``-a``
# on the command line
UNSTACK_ALL=${UNSTACK_ALL:-""}
while getopts ":a" opt; do
case $opt in
a)
UNSTACK_ALL="-1"
;;
esac
done
# Keep track of the current DevStack directory.
TOP_DIR=$(cd $(dirname "$0") && pwd)
FILES=$TOP_DIR/files
# Import common functions
source $TOP_DIR/functions
# Import database library
source $TOP_DIR/lib/database
# Load local configuration
source $TOP_DIR/openrc
# Destination path for service data
DATA_DIR=${DATA_DIR:-${DEST}/data}
if [[ $EUID -eq 0 ]]; then
echo "You are running this script as root."
echo "It might work but you will have a better day running it as $STACK_USER"
exit 1
fi

set -o xtrace
# Run extras
# ==========
# Phase: unstack
run_phase unstack
# Call service stop
if is_service_enabled nova; then
stop_nova
cleanup_nova
fi
if is_service_enabled placement; then
stop_placement
fi
if is_service_enabled glance; then
stop_glance
fi
if is_service_enabled keystone; then
stop_keystone
fi
# Swift runs daemons
if is_service_enabled s-proxy; then
stop_swift
cleanup_swift
fi
# Apache has the WSGI processes
if is_service_enabled horizon; then
stop_horizon
fi
# Kill TLS proxies and cleanup certificates
if is_service_enabled tls-proxy; then
stop_tls_proxy
cleanup_CA
fi
SCSI_PERSIST_DIR=$CINDER_STATE_PATH/volumes/*
# BUG: tgt likes to exit 1 on service stop if everything isn't
# perfect, we should clean up cinder stop paths.
# Get the iSCSI volumes
if is_service_enabled cinder; then
stop_cinder || /bin/true
cleanup_cinder || /bin/true
fi
if [[ -n "$UNSTACK_ALL" ]]; then
# Stop MySQL server
if is_service_enabled mysql; then
stop_service mysql
fi
if is_service_enabled postgresql; then
stop_service postgresql
fi
# Stop rabbitmq-server
if is_service_enabled rabbit; then
stop_service rabbitmq-server
fi
fi
if is_service_enabled neutron; then
stop_neutron
cleanup_neutron
fi
if is_service_enabled etcd3; then
stop_etcd3
cleanup_etcd3
fi
stop_dstat
# NOTE: Cinder automatically installs the lvm2 package, independently of the
# enabled backends. So if Cinder is enabled, and installed successfully we are
# sure lvm2 (lvremove, /etc/lvm/lvm.conf, etc.) is here.
if is_service_enabled cinder && is_package_installed lvm2; then
clean_lvm_filter
fi
clean_pyc_files
rm -Rf $DEST/async
# Clean any safe.directory items we wrote into the global
# gitconfig. We can identify the relevant ones by checking that they
# point to somewhere in our $DEST directory.
sudo sed -i "\+directory = ${DEST}+ d" /etc/gitconfig
